On the 26th January 2011 I rang BT to enquire about the cost of cancelling our business maintenance contract as we were looking to change to another provider. The BT advisor advised me that it would cost £249 as we still had some time to run on our current maintenance contract. This was fine. The BT advisor then advised me that business account contact name was in the name of a former employee and asked if I would like to change it to mine which I agreed to. He sent an e-mail through to me which needed signing the the process called 'e-signature', which I went on to sign.

 

Within a couple of hours of this I received a phone call from an advisor called 'Raul' who advised me that my order had been placed?? I then received another e-mail from the original advisor that had a contract attached to it for 24 months, which had my 'e-signature' attached to it. This obviously was not what the company wanted or I required as I was looking to get away from BT. I feel that this was a very underhand way of obtaining a contract out of someone who doesn't want one!!

 

I have received numerous bills for the 2 business lines that we have due to the fact that we have 2 different account numbers for each line. 

 

After getting nowhere with the original advisor I then went on to speak to his supervisor who said that she would listen back to our original telephone conversation. 5 weeks have now past and I have had no contact from BT. I have called them and apparently this issue has been past up the line?? Up the line to whom I have no idea as no-one from BT has contacted me.

 

I am now very annoyed with the lack of communication from the supposed 'number 1' communications company. I have got to the stage where it seems no-one is able to help. Even when you phone them you are on the line for long periods of time and still do not get anywhere. This is costing our business time and money which in the current financial climate none of us have!!
